Machine Learning-Driven Security Tool for Enhanced Defense

In today's evolving threat landscape, organizations need cutting-edge security solutions to protect their valuable assets. AI-powered security tools are emerging as a powerful solution, offering unprecedented levels of detection and response capabilities. These intelligent systems leverage the power of neural networks to analyze vast amounts of data, recognize anomalies and potential threats in real time. By automating security processes and providing proactive insights, AI-powered tools empower security teams to respond to threats more effectively and mitigate damage.

Additionally, these tools can adapt over time, improving their accuracy and effectiveness as they encounter new threats. With their ability to interpret complex data patterns and create insightful reports, AI-powered security tools are transforming the way organizations manage cybersecurity.
